mysql 命令列匯入sql檔案資料

2021-08-21 21:16:20 字數 782 閱讀 4200

首先開啟命令視窗切換至mysql安裝目錄下的bin檔案下,輸入"mysql -u root -p 123456";

可能會遇到報錯:

access denied for user 'root'@'localhost'(using password:yes)

目前遇到兩種情況:第一種使用者名稱寫成資料庫名,這種問題自己檢查;

還有一種可用如下方法解決:

開啟mysql目錄下的my.ini檔案,在檔案的最後新增一行「skip-grant-tables」,儲存並關閉檔案。(win7預設安裝,my.ini在c:\programdata\mysql\mysql server 5.6)

重啟mysql服務。

通過命令列進入mysql的bin目錄,輸入「mysql -u root -p」(不輸入密碼),回車即可進入資料庫。(win7預設安裝,bin目錄為:c:\program files\mysql\mysql server 5.6\bin)

執行「use mysql;」,使用mysql資料庫。

執行「update user set password=password("123456") where user='root';」(修改root的密碼)

開啟mysql目錄下的my.ini檔案,刪除最後一行的「skip-grant-tables」,儲存並關閉檔案。

重啟mysql服務。

在命令列中輸入「mysql -u root -p 123456」,即可成功連線資料庫。

最即可後輸入命令:source 檔案絕對路徑名(如:e:test\test1\test2.sql)

mysql 命令列匯入匯出 sql檔案

window下 1.匯出整個資料庫 mysqldump u 使用者名稱 p 資料庫名 匯出的檔名 mysqldump u dbuser p dbname dbname.sql 2.匯出乙個表 mysqldump u 使用者名稱 p 資料庫名 表名 匯出的檔名 mysqldump u dbuser p...

mysql 命令列匯入大的sql檔案

匯入整個資料庫的方法 1.開始 cmd cd mysql目錄的bin目錄的詳細路徑 2.進入mysql 輸入命令 mysql h localhost u root p 回車 3.此時會叫你輸入密碼,輸入密碼回車,沒密碼的直接回車 4.已進入mysql mysql 5.然後使用source命令,後面引...

Mysql命令列匯入sql資料

下面是在命令列下匯入sql資料的方法,需要的朋友可以參考下。我的個人實踐是 phpmyadmin 匯出 utf 8 的 insert 模式的 abc.sql ftp abc.sql 到伺服器 ssh 到伺服器 mysql u abc p use kkk 資料庫名,如果沒有就 create datab...